TRANSPARENT WINDOW This Transparent Window is the new concept to solve the curiosity of users to see inside of washing machine while operation. While operation, the laundry progress inside of washing machine can be checked by looking through the transparent window. BOOMERANG PULSATOR The Boomerang Pulsator helps water and detergent to go through fabrics efficiently while providing both the powerful water action to clean larger and heavier clothes and the gentle water action to clean all delicates with less wear and tear on clothes. WATERFALL FLOW The Waterfall Flow injected from under the pulsator cascades with full force back into the tub, pushing down any clothes that float right under the water surface. It is this Waterfall Flow that enables this washing machine to effectively wash large and heavy items, such as bluejeans and blankets. MAGIC FILTER This unique magic Filter ensures that all the lint inside the tub is captured for top quality filtering results to deliver consistently effective cleaning results. To reduce the risk of fire, electric shock, or injury to persons when using your appliance, take care to adhere to the following precautions. q Where an unearthed power cord is not fitted, be sure that the washer is grounded. To avoid electrical shock use metal piping for the ground connection. Take care not to ground the washer to gas pipes or telephone cables due to the danger of explosion from lightning strikes. q Place clothes evenly into the washer as unevenly distributed laundry may cause excessive out-of-balance noise and vibration. q Don't use excessively hot water. (50°C or more) Plastic parts may be deformed or damaged. Also, clothing may be deformed or bleached. q During spinning, don't put your hand in the spin basket. Because the spin basket is rotating at the high speed, rotating parts may injure your hand. q Before washing, check all pockets. If nails or pins remain in pockets, they may damage the washer or clothes. q Openings must not be obstructed by carpeting when the washing machine is installed on a carpeted floor. q Turn off water taps when the washer is not in use to avoid water pressure damage to the pump. q To minimize the possibility of electric shock, unplug this appliance from the power supply or disconnect the washer at the household distribution panel by removing the fuse or switching off the circuit breaker before attempting any maintenance or cleaning. q The appliance is not intended for use by young children or infirm persons without supervision. q Young children should be supervised to ensure that they do not play with the appliance. q Don't press the control panel with a sharp object. Panel damaged or malfunction may occur. Function Button Six times 6 INSTALLATION & MAINTENANCE ENVIRONMENT Leave some space Maintain at least 10cm between the washer and the wall. ASSEMBLING THE SOUND ABSORBING PANEL Tilt the washer a little and lift up the panel until it clicks, filnaly fix the panel with screw to the base as shown in the figure. Rear-side Place the washer on a sturdy flat surface. If the washer is placed on an uneven or weak surface, noise or vibration occurs. (Allowable is 1°) Adjust the legs for even placement. Never install the washer near water. Do not place the washer in steamy rooms or where the washer is directly exposed to rain.Moisture may destroy the electrical insulation causing an electrical shock hazard. CONNECTING THE DRAIN HOSE After pressing the joint ring(a), insert the drain hose(b) to drain direction. (a) Avoid direct sunlight or heaters. As plastic and electrical components are affected by direct heat,never place the washer near furnaces, boilers,etc. Do not place under direct sunlight. IN CASE OF PUMPDRAINED WASHER q Take out the q cap-hose and connect the outlet-hose. Be sure to join tightly q the drain hose into the drain-outlet on theback of the machine. Install the drain hose in the position of about 70~80cm above the ground. HOW TO ADD THE FABRIC SOFTENER q When a proper amount (one time does) of fabric softener is stored in the softener inlet,it is automatically put in at the last rinsing cycle. q Do not use detergent, bleach or starch into the Softener Inlet. q Using too much softener may produce unsatisfactory results. q Do not open the lid during the Spin Dry cycle. If added too early, its effectiveness will decrease. q Do not leave the softener into the Softener Dispenser for a long time. Because softner became stiff. Pour it slowly HOW TO CLEAN THE FILTER 1. Place a rag under the washer filter not to wet the floor. 2. Rotate the filter counterclockwise and pull out the filter. 3. Remove dirts and rotate the filter clockwise until it locks in position. TROUBLESHOOTING Washing machine won't work Is the water tap opened? Is the washer plugged in? Is the power cut off? Is there enough water? Water dose not drain Is the drain hose down?(No pump) Is the drain hose frozen? Is the drain hose clogged? If the water dose not drain in 6 minutes, a buzzer will sound. Water is not supplied Is the water tap opened? Is the water cut off? Is the water supply hose or hose connection clogged? Is the water tap frozen? If water is not supplied in 1 hour,a buzzer will sound. Spinning does not work Is the laundry spread out evenly in the washer? Is the washer set on a sturdy flat surface?
